Paradise-Nicecream With Pineapple, Mango And Berries

Ideal for a little time-out in everyday life, a quiet moment in the sun on the balcony or simply as a healthy snack in summer.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Total Time 15 minutes
Course Breakfast, Dessert
Servings 2 people

Ingredients
  

For the Nicecream

  • 4 Bananas (frozen)
  • 1 Pineapple
  • 1 Mango

For the decoration

  • some blueberries
  • 2-3 strawberries
  • 2 tsp chopped pistachios
  • 2 tbsp popped quinoa

Instructions
 

  • The bananas should be frozen well in advance. To do this, peel the bananas, cut them into pieces and put them in a tin in the freezer for at least 4-5 hours.
  • Cut the pineapple in half lengthwise with a large, sharp knife. Cut through the green stalk as well.
  • Carefully cut the flesh out of the two halves with a knife. The two pineapple halves will later become the skin for our Nicecream.
  • Put them to one side for later. Halve the mango and cut out the flesh.
  • Put the pineapple flesh into the blender together with the frozen bananas and the mango flesh.
  • Blend everything at low speed until a creamy consistency is reached. A high-powered blender is suitable for this, as the frozen bananas are very hard. When blending, you may need to press the mixture down into the blender from above with a pestle to ensure that everything is blended evenly.
  • Divide the Nicecream between the two hollowed-out pineapple halves.
  • Slice the strawberries and use them together with the blueberries to decorate the Nicecream.
  • Sprinkle one teaspoon of chopped pistachios and one tablespoon of popped quinoa on top.
